Beiträge von The User

    @Koko
    Hast Recht, bei dem Connection-Fail hatte ich mich verlesen. Ich dachte da wäre schon fetch.

    Ich habs ausprobiert:
    Du hast Recht: Mit Prüfung ist es schneller, scheiß Notice, absolut sinnlos.

    @Threadstarter
    Wonach hast du gesucht, um das Forum zu finden?

    Ich kann da SQLMap empfehlen. (siehe Injection)
    Dein Script ist aber so weit was SQL-Injection angeht in Ordnung.
    Aber:
    -Die Überprüfung mit isset, empy etc. ist absolut unnötig und somit zeitraubend.
    -Lass das mit der magic-quotes-Überprüfung. Wenn du sicher gehen willst, dass keine nervigen Backslashes da sind, dann überprüf das ganz am Anfang des Scripts und entferne sie in allen $_POST, $_GET und $_COOKIE Elementen. Dann sparst du dir die ständige Abfrage.
    -Die Ansage: "Connection Failed" ist Unsinn, vielmehr ist das Passwort falsch.
    -Du musst deine Passwörter hashen! Ein winzige Sicherheitslücke, und ein Angreifer würde alle Passwörter auslesen können. Da musst du dich absichern.

    Viele liebe Grüße
    The User

    Das klappt nicht, weil du in Strings keinen PHP-Code einbauen kannst.
    So klappt es:

    PHP
    $useronlines = $wpdb->get_results('SELECT userid, username, url, type, referral FROM ' . $wpdb->useronline . ' WHERE type=\'member\' && referral = \'' . urlencode(the_permalink()) . '\' ORDER BY userid DESC');


    Sag mal: Wofür das urlencode?

    Und außerdem:
    Warum sollte man in PHP keine doppelten Anführungszeichen verwenden?

    String in Integer umwandeln?
    Ich schreib mal was:


    Du kannst dann einen ganz normalen INT UNSIGNED PRIMARY KEY nehmen. Für die Url wandelst du ihn dann per convertToString() um, wenn du die Url bekommst, verwendest du convertToInt(). Ganz einfach. ;)
    Du kannst natürlich weitere Zeichen hinzunehmen, _, Sonderzeichen... Deutsche Umlaute etc. in UTF-8 sind allerdings problematisch, weil sie mehrere Bytes einnehmen.

    Hallo? Du willst an StudiVZ spenden? Da muss man aber schon ziemlich...sein.

    Sagen wir mal so:
    Wenn mir jetzt jemand nen VServer spendet, dann nehme ich danken an und verwende gerne C++.

    Dass es gut für Einsteiger ist, spricht natürlich ebenso für Qualität wie Performance. Eine verkomplizierte Syntax bei Java ist sicher kein Qualitätsmerkmal, auch wenn dann Leute sagen, das wäre "guter Stil" oder "du bist nur zu faul zum Schreiben". Eine Sprache kann auch einfach sein, das ist ein Vorteil. Ich denke mal, dass viele Java- und Lisp-Programmierer schon so in ihren Mustern denken, dass ihnen die Komplexität kaum mehr auffällt.

    Ich wiederhole mich:
    C++ ist keine Konkurrenz für PHP. Die Konkurrenz für PHP heißt Ruby, Perl und Python. Und die sind genauso schnell oder langsam.
    Wichtiger als Performance sind hier Sprach-Eigenschaften:
    PHP: Einfache Bibliothek, viele Möglichkeiten mit OOP, Lambda-Kram, aber kein ordentliches Multi-Threading.

    Die Musik hat mich nicht gestört, weil die Stereo-Anlage aus war. :D
    Aber die paar Sekunden ganz am Anfang finde ich nicht schlimm.
    Die Idee für die Startseite gefällt mir, könnte aber etwas geordneter sein, irgendwie mit Oberbegriffen.
    Dann musst du noch die ganzen Unterseiten unter einen Hut bringen, kannst ja das Wordpress z.B. nehmen.

    http://build.opensuse.org

    Der Service:
    -Angebot von Servern, die Software für dich kompilieren
    -Kompilierung für i386, x86_65 und PPC
    -Für verschiedene große Distributionen
    -.rpm und .deb
    -Pakete anderer Buildservice-Projekte können genutzt werden (Virtualisierung fürs builden)
    -Pakete können veröffentlicht werden

    Es gibt prinzipiell zwei nützliche Anwendungen
    -Die eigene Software der Welt öffnen
    -Von einer fremden Software schön aktuelle Versionen erstellen

    Beim Schreiben von .spec-Dateien muss man erstmal einiges beachten, nach einiger Zeit klappt es aber. Das Kompilieren geht sehr schnell, gebremst wird es allerdings dadurch, dass vorher jeweils alle benötigten Pakete installiert werden müssen.

    Viele liebe Grüße
    The User

    Kannte ich schon...
    Aber IES4Linux klappt wunderbar.
    Wine-Installation wird vorausgesetzt.
    Für IE7 muss man etwas basteln, habe es noch nicht probiert.
    Aber 5.0, 5.5 und 6.0 gehen damit ohne Probleme unter Wine. :)

    @Jojo
    Für GNU muss man doch was entgegensetzen können! :D

    Vielleicht sollte ich das Beim SQL-Injection-Artikel aufnehmen:
    Wenn escapet wird, braucht man die einfachen Anführungszeichen.
    Bei intval etc. ist dies nicht nötig.
    Schau dir einfach mal die Beispiele an, und du siehst, wie ein Query von einem Cracker verändert werden kann.

    Übrigens deaktiviert mysql_real_escape_string keine Zeichen, sondern fügt vor ihnen Backslashes (\) ein. Somit werden sie von MySQL als einfache Zeichen behandelt.

    Edit:
    Habs im Artikel aufgenommen.

    Biene Maja find ich langweilig...
    Spongebob:
    Folgen sind recht unterschiedlich. Manche holen an jeder Stelle das Lustigste heraus, bei anderen werden langweilige Lieder gesungen.
    Sowas wo das lustigste rauskommt ist z.B. mit dem "Geist von Thaddeus": "Pattrick, hol mir einen frisch gebackenen Kirsch-Kuchen..." Kram aus Hose... "Hier" "Wo hast du denn her?" "Hab ich gefunden" "Dann find ihn nochmal" :D

    Schlümpfe gefallen mir.

    Yahoo ist ganz gut, aber:
    Das was als letztes geöffnet war.
    Ansonsten kann ich auch einfach auf meinem Desktop das Profil "Foren" auswählen und es werden die ganzen Foren in einem Fenster geöffnet. Ich glaube die Startseite ist bei mir /home oder so, aber die kommt eben nie.
    Nachgeschaut: Ist /home und ansonsten gibt es noch eine Willkommens-Seite vom Konqueror, aber wie gesagt: Kommt nie.

    Hatte nicht mal son Forum-User so eine Start-Seite gemacht? Wie hieß der nochmal?